]> git.zerfleddert.de Git - m1-debian/commitdiff
working on bootstrap
authorThomas Glanzmann <thomas@glanzmann.de>
Tue, 25 Jan 2022 10:33:48 +0000 (11:33 +0100)
committerThomas Glanzmann <thomas@glanzmann.de>
Tue, 25 Jan 2022 10:33:48 +0000 (11:33 +0100)
bootstrap.sh

index 0bb00d4858d48831dc93ad7bee431b3b72c22ac6..775ac1077d1dbb914fa80b2cbe43e584fe7f9372 100644 (file)
@@ -12,7 +12,7 @@ build_m1n1()
         test -d m1n1 || git clone --recursive https://github.com/AsahiLinux/m1n1.git
         cd m1n1
         git fetch
         test -d m1n1 || git clone --recursive https://github.com/AsahiLinux/m1n1.git
         cd m1n1
         git fetch
-        git reset --hard origin/master; git clean -f -x -d
+        git reset --hard origin/main; git clean -f -x -d
         make -j
 )
 }
         make -j
 )
 }
@@ -21,12 +21,12 @@ build_uboot()
 {
 (
         # Build u-boot
 {
 (
         # Build u-boot
-        test -d u-boot | git clone https://github.com/kettenis/u-boot
+        test -d u-boot || git clone https://github.com/kettenis/u-boot
         cd u-boot
         git reset --hard origin/apple-m1-m1n1-nvme; git clean -f -x -d
         make apple_m1_defconfig
         # it is normal that it runs on an error at the end
         cd u-boot
         git reset --hard origin/apple-m1-m1n1-nvme; git clean -f -x -d
         make apple_m1_defconfig
         # it is normal that it runs on an error at the end
-        make || true
+        make -j 16 || true
 )
 
         cat m1n1/build/m1n1.macho `find u-boot -name \*.dtb` u-boot/u-boot-nodtb.bin > u-boot.macho
 )
 
         cat m1n1/build/m1n1.macho `find u-boot -name \*.dtb` u-boot/u-boot-nodtb.bin > u-boot.macho
@@ -49,4 +49,5 @@ build_uboot()
 # make olddefconfig
 # make bindeb-pkg
 
 # make olddefconfig
 # make bindeb-pkg
 
-build_m1n1
+# build_m1n1
+build_uboot
Impressum, Datenschutz